What are the formal procedures that one need to follow to get a classic motorbike insurance?

In UK, find a company that does classic bike insurance, tell them your details and the bike details and the mileage you are likely to do each year and that's it. However, not all classic bike insurance is value for money or cheaper compared to a 'normal' motorcycle policy for the same machine. It is almost impossible to have a classic bike on a multi-bike policy with a modern bike.

What kind of vehicles may qualify classic motorcycle insurance?

Classic motorcycles are collectable and thus becoming more valuable. These valuable collectable motorcycles must be insured accordingly. To be considered for classic motorcycle insurance, the bike must have been produced prior to or during the 1960s, the bike must meet the minimum value limit, and it must have an increasing market value.
